Output 56e9963083364b3e1e7515b826cbba4626b28190bfbc0596c00381a6504d9a6e:1

value
648154
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f82cf8a99321c36c29797b9ef485cc67254a4cf4 OP_EQUAL
address
3QKFNnFZSyaP1UfBgA8wTruY6Dn3DNsLWF
transaction
56e9963083364b3e1e7515b826cbba4626b28190bfbc0596c00381a6504d9a6e
confirmations
227088
spent
true